WebWhat hard engineering strategies are in Swanage? Cliff pinning, sea wall, 18 teak groynes, gabions. What soft engineering strategies are in Swanage? ... Swanage is on UK's South coast in Dorset, and is a small section of the Jurassic coastline, a UNESCO world heritage site. Hard engineering is when expensive, man-made solutions to coastal erosion are constructed to protect the coast. They are effective, however, they do not blend in well with the natural environment.
